Price Leads Chinook to Victory over Lakers With Shutout

Price stopped all 19 Laker shots

DARTMOUTH – Carey Price stopped 19 shots for his first shutout of the season to lead the Chinook to a 3-0 victory over the Dartmouth Lakers. Calgary moved to 8-0-1 to start the season.  This is the club best start in franchise history.

Ryan O’Reilly scored twice to help the Chinook win for the seventh time in eight games overall.  Panarin also scored for the Chinook.

"We're just playing well, playing with confidence," Price said. " We're in a spot where we can't take our foot off the gas ... We have to play every single game like that and give yourself the best chance to win.  “

Panarin extended the Chinook’ lead to 2-0 at 5:19 of the third period. He took the puck from behind the net back up the ice, turned around and shot the puck into traffic and past Rask for his sixth of the season.

"Everyone's pulling their weight," Panarin said. "That's a play you do a few times in practice.  When you know Weber and Shattenkirk are at the points in the power play, you have extra confidence to execute a play like this. “

"He was excellent," Chinook GM Eugene Yip said of Price. "Although Pricey didn’t face many shots tonight and he made some spectacular key saves that help us win."

O’Reilly, Gaudreau and Pastrnak have found some chemistry the past two to three games, which is important when Crosby line is getting tied up.
